    Originally created as an international tournament, the events of 9/11 have made attaining visas for our international players difficult.  We still plan to focus on getting as many international players as possible, but have shifted the focus to a Spring Training Site Tournament as to not disappoint our players expecting a large foreign player turnout  We will still play using international goodwill rules (no passed balls or stolen bases) as we continue to strive for international participation, but metal bat teams have the option of playing full rules baseball.

 

We drew big crowds in China and hope to draw players from several countries for the 2007 Tournament.

    Teams will be dressed in an all star format with each player bringing  his favorite uniform from his home country.  Each team will consist of around 12/13 players mixed to achieve a competitive balance.
